What is the Gann Theory? The Gann theory is based on the work of W.D Gann who was a financial trader that lived from 1878-1955. Interestingly enough, another notable technical analyst, named R.N Elliott, also lived around the same time, and was busy with his own intensive research in the market, which later came to be known as the Elliott Wave Theory.
